1. Customizing Themes

One of the main reasons people choose WordPress is its extensive library of themes. However, to create a truly unique website, customization is key. WordPress (the platform for bloggers) offers several techniques to modify themes according to your preferences.

Custom CSS: WordPress allows you to add custom CSS code to override the default styles of your theme. This provides the freedom to change colors, fonts, layouts, and more. By using this feature judiciously, you can give your website a personalized touch while ensuring compatibility with theme updates.

Child Theme: When making significant modifications to a theme, it is recommended to create a child theme. This ensures that your changes remain intact even when the parent theme updates. A child theme inherits the functionality and styling of the parent theme while allowing you to add your customizations.

2. Optimizing Website Performance

A slow-loading website can lead to higher bounce rates and a negative user experience. Thankfully, WordPress (WP) offers various techniques to optimize performance.

Caching: Implementing a caching system can significantly improve page load times. By temporarily storing static versions of your site's pages, caching reduces the load on your server and enhances user experience. There are numerous caching plugins available for WordPress (or WP) , such as WP Rocket and W3 Total Cache, which streamline this process.

Compressing Images: Large image files can slow down your website. Therefore, it's crucial to optimize and compress images before uploading them to WordPress. Numerous plugins like Smush and Imagify can automatically compress your images without compromising quality, resulting in faster page loading times.

3. Enhancing Security

WordPress's popularity also makes it a target for hackers. To protect your website and its sensitive data, it's crucial to follow certain security practices.

Strong Passwords: Always use unique, strong passwords for your WordPress admin account and other user accounts. Avoid common combinations or easily guessable credentials. Consider using a password manager to generate and store complex passwords securely.

WordPress Updates: Ensure that you regularly update WordPress, themes, and plugins to the latest versions. These updates often contain security patches that protect your website from potential vulnerabilities. Enable automatic updates or set reminders to keep your WordPress installation up to date.

4. Advanced Plugin Usage

Plugins are the backbone of WordPress, powering its vast array of functionalities. However, there are several advanced techniques for utilizing plugins more efficiently.

Plugin Performance: While plugins add functionality, they can also impact your website's performance. Always research plugins before installing them to ensure they are reputable, regularly updated, and have good reviews. Restrict yourself to essential plugins to keep your website light and fast.

Hooks and Filters: Hooks and filters are powerful tools that allow you to modify WordPress and plugin functionality without making direct changes to the core code. By utilizing hooks, you can add custom functionality, modify existing features, and customize plugin behavior to suit your needs.

5. Frequently Asked Questions

Q1: How do I backup my WordPress website?

A1: There are several backup solutions available for WordPress. You can either use plugins like UpdraftPlus or VaultPress or opt for manual backup using FTP to download your website files and exporting your database through phpMyAdmin.

Q2: Can I change my WordPress theme without losing content?

A2: Yes, switching themes does not affect your content. However, the appearance and functionality may change, requiring adjustments in the customizer and potentially reinstalling or reconfiguring certain plugins.

Q3: How can I improve my website's search engine optimization (SEO)?

A3: WordPress offers several SEO plugins, such as Yoast SEO and All in One SEO Pack. These plugins provide tools to optimize your website's meta tags, XML sitemaps, and content analysis. Additionally, focus on writing high-quality content and optimizing page loading times.

Q4: Can I migrate my existing website to WordPress?

A4: Yes, you can migrate your existing website to WordPress. There are numerous plugins and services available for seamless migrations. Alternatively, you can hire a professional to handle the migration process for you.

Q5: How can I add custom functionality to WordPress?

A5: Custom functionality can be added to WordPress using plugins or by developing custom code. For simple modifications, plugins are often sufficient. However, for advanced functionality, custom code using PHP or WordPress development frameworks like Custom Post Types and Advanced Custom Fields may be required.
